Person image
Nils Ahlroth

Born: 1920-04-19 in Skivarp, Skåne, Sweden

Died: 1991-06-24

Missing biography. Soon to updated

Filmography
Movies image

Den enes död - 1980-03-26

Movies image

Karl XII - 1974-04-01

Movies image

The Apple War - 1971-12-18